Analysis and Solutions for "dial tcp: lookup x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x: no such host" Error in Docker Image Push
This paper provides an in-depth analysis of the "dial tcp: lookup x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x: no such host" error encountered when pushing Docker images to a private repository. The error typically stems from DNS resolution issues, where the system fails to resolve the IP address or domain name of the private repository. The article first explains the root causes of the error, then presents core solutions based on DNS configuration modifications, including editing the /etc/resolv.conf file and using public DNS servers like Google's 8.8.8.8. Additionally, as supplementary approaches, it discusses configuration methods for proxy environments, involving Docker daemon proxy settings. Through detailed code examples and configuration instructions, it helps readers systematically understand and resolve this common network connectivity problem.

Setting Up MySQL and Importing Data in Dockerfile: Layer Isolation Issues and Solutions
This paper examines common challenges when configuring MySQL databases and importing SQL dump files during Dockerfile builds. By analyzing Docker's layer isolation mechanism, it explains why starting MySQL services across multiple RUN instructions leads to connection errors. The article focuses on two primary solutions: consolidating all operations into a single RUN instruction, or executing them through a unified script file. Additionally, it references the official MySQL image's /docker-entrypoint-initdb.d directory auto-import mechanism as a supplementary approach. These methods ensure proper database initialization at build time, providing practical guidance for containerized database deployment.
